Feed your head

Feel a little slow on Mondays? Spark up those docile neurons with some of the worlds greatest talks.

TED - Ideas worth spreading
ACADEMIC EARTH - Video lectures from the world's top scholars

TED's 2009 series has just ended and they'll be releasing talks over the coming months. Some past favorites include Will Wright: Toys that make worlds, Steven Strogatz: How things in nature tend to sync, Brian Greene: The universe on a string, and Ze Frank: What's so funny about the Web?
